RL exhaust on Sky

Question - Will a RL exhaust fit and work on a non-RL Sky? Any issues when installing the duel exhaust?

It will work on the 2.4 roadster, but you need to also get the rear fascia to accomodate both exhausts.

RL Exhaust on Sky

It installs perfectly. You need the RL rear valance and the single piece RL exhaust. It took me 1 hour to do the swap and I am very happy with it. It definitely gave it more snap and a throaty sound.

BABY was the first 2.4L SKY ever fitted with a Dual Exhaust. The folks at Borla just cut the hole in the existing fascia and it turned out great. (Free, too!) It is really un-noticeable even if you know it is there, and the structure of the surrounding areas is reinforced so you really don't need the extra bend in the plastic. I thought that I would order a Red Line rear fasciawhen they became available, but after seeing the results of the cut hole I realized there was very little reason at all to do so.
